4. Choking Response
Proficiency in choking response strategies represents an important area assessed inside primary life assist analysis instruments. Demonstrating competence in these strategies is significant for certification and preparedness to handle airway obstruction emergencies successfully.
-
Recognition of Airway Obstruction
The power to quickly establish the indicators of choking, reminiscent of common misery alerts, incapability to talk or cough, and cyanosis, is paramount. Follow simulations typically current eventualities the place the responder should differentiate between gentle and extreme airway obstruction to provoke the suitable intervention. Delayed or incorrect identification immediately impacts the simulated affected person consequence, resulting in a decrease evaluation rating.
-
Stomach Thrust Approach (Heimlich Maneuver)
The proper execution of stomach thrusts for adults and youngsters constitutes a core talent evaluated throughout sensible assessments. Simulation eventualities require the responder to reveal correct hand placement, thrust path, and drive utility to dislodge the obstruction successfully. Incorrect method, reminiscent of making use of thrusts to the chest relatively than the stomach, is taken into account a important error and leads to failure.
-
Again Blows Approach (Infants)
Managing airway obstruction in infants necessitates a modified method involving again blows and chest thrusts. The evaluation software gauges the responder’s capability to place the toddler appropriately, ship agency again blows between the shoulder blades, and transition to chest thrusts if essential. Improper method or extreme drive poses a danger of harm to the toddler and negatively impacts the evaluation consequence.
-
Diversifications for Particular Populations
Evaluative workout routines could incorporate eventualities involving pregnant ladies or overweight people, requiring modifications to the usual stomach thrust method. Responders should reveal the flexibility to adapt their method by performing chest thrusts as an alternative of stomach thrusts. Recognition of those particular circumstances and applicable changes are factored into the general evaluation of competence.

6. Authorized Concerns
Understanding the authorized ramifications related to offering primary life assist is an integral part of accountable emergency response. Analysis instruments for assessing competence in these expertise ought to, due to this fact, incorporate parts designed to check information of related authorized ideas.
-
Obligation to Act
Sure people, reminiscent of healthcare professionals, could have a authorized obligation to offer help in emergency conditions. Fundamental life assist analysis instruments may embody eventualities that take a look at the responder’s understanding of this obligation, significantly its scope and limitations. A failure to acknowledge or act appropriately inside the bounds of this obligation might have authorized penalties.
-
Good Samaritan Legal guidelines
Most jurisdictions have enacted Good Samaritan legal guidelines, which offer authorized safety to people who voluntarily render help in an emergency, supplied they act in good religion and with out gross negligence. Analysis strategies could incorporate questions or eventualities that assess the responder’s understanding of the protections afforded by these legal guidelines and the situations below which they apply. Misunderstanding these protections might deter people from offering wanted help.
-
Consent
Offering primary life assist usually requires the consent of the affected person or, if the affected person is incapacitated, implied consent. Analysis instruments could embody simulations that take a look at the responder’s capability to acquire consent or acknowledge conditions the place consent is implied. Offering remedy with out correct consent can expose the responder to authorized legal responsibility.
-
Scope of Follow
People skilled in primary life assist should function inside the scope of their coaching and certification. Analysis workout routines could current eventualities the place the suitable plan of action falls outdoors the responder’s permitted talent set. Endeavor interventions past the scope of follow might result in authorized repercussions.
The mixing of authorized issues into primary life assist analysis instruments serves to advertise accountable and knowledgeable emergency response. By testing the responder’s information of obligation to behave, Good Samaritan legal guidelines, consent necessities, and scope of follow limitations, these evaluations goal to cut back the chance of authorized legal responsibility and make sure that help is supplied in a way that’s each efficient and legally sound.

Regularly Requested Questions
The next addresses widespread inquiries concerning assessments designed to judge competence in elementary life-saving strategies.
Query 1: What’s the major goal of a primary life assist follow analysis?
The first goal is to gauge a person’s proficiency in performing important life-saving expertise, together with cardiopulmonary resuscitation (CPR), aid of choking, and automatic exterior defibrillator (AED) operation, in simulated emergency eventualities. These evaluations serve to establish areas for enchancment and guarantee competency in offering primary life assist.
Query 2: Who’s required to endure assessments of primary life assist competence?
Healthcare professionals, first responders, and people in roles requiring emergency medical preparedness typically endure obligatory primary life assist evaluations. Moreover, members of the general public in search of certification or wishing to boost their preparedness for medical emergencies could voluntarily take part in these assessments.
Query 3: What elements are usually included in these assessments?
Evaluations usually embody sensible demonstrations of CPR strategies on manikins, simulated choking eventualities requiring applicable intervention, and AED operation workout routines. Written or oral examinations may additionally be administered to evaluate theoretical information of primary life assist ideas.
Query 4: What’s the course of for remediation if a person fails to reveal competence?
People who don’t meet the required efficiency requirements are usually supplied with alternatives for remediation. This may occasionally contain further coaching, centered follow on particular expertise, and re-evaluation. The precise remediation course of varies relying on the certifying group.
Query 5: How steadily ought to primary life assist expertise be reassessed?
Fundamental life assist certifications usually have an expiration date, typically two years. Common renewal by way of persevering with training and re-evaluation is essential to take care of competence and guarantee proficiency in present pointers and strategies. Ability degradation happens with out reinforcement.
Query 6: What are the potential authorized implications of offering primary life assist?
Whereas Good Samaritan legal guidelines usually give protection to people who present voluntary help in good religion, responders should act inside the scope of their coaching and keep away from gross negligence. Understanding the authorized issues related to offering primary life assist is a vital side of accountable emergency response.
